2. The God-Jesus Robot

god-jesus-toy-robot(Credit: Neatorama)

Ok, I have to confess that this one actually kinda cracks me up. Essentially, it’s a Magic 8 Ball that’s been dressed up to look like what its creator apparently thought Jesus would look like if he was a robot. Seriously. If you notice the picture on the box on the left, that kid is asking a question and robot Jesus is, um, declining to answer his prayer? Although the God-Jesus Robot is no longer on sale, for $22 you can pick yourself up a nifty God-Jesus Robot t-shirt.
